Salbutamol is a bronchodilator used to treat asthma and COPD. It works by relaxing airway muscles, improving airflow to the lungs. Salbutamol is clinically significant for managing respiratory conditions. In summary, salbutamol is essential for alleviating asthma symptoms and improving breathing.
Salbutamol activates beta-2 adrenergic receptors in the bronchial smooth muscle, leading to relaxation and bronchodilation.
